Sikar Lok Sabha Election Result 2019

Rajasthan · Parliament (Lok Sabha) Election 2019 GEN

Sumedhanand Saraswati of Bharatiya Janata Party won the Sikar Lok Sabha constituency in Rajasthan in the 2019 general election, with a winning margin of 297,156 votes (22.40%).

12 candidates contested this seat. The constituency had 1,977,129 registered electors and 1,326,969 votes were polled, recording a turnout of 67.50%. Full candidate-wise vote breakdown, vote shares, and constituency statistics are below.

Position Candidate Name Party Votes Vote %
1 Sumedhanand Saraswati Bharatiya Janta Party 772,104 58.20%
2 Subhash Maharia Indian National Congress 474,948 35.80%
3 Amraram Communist Party Of India (Marxist) 31,462 2.40%
4 Vijendra Kumar Bhartiya Jan Satta Party 12,416 0.90%
5 Bhagirath Singh Kharrte Bhadhadar Independent 8,034 0.60%
6 Sita Devi Bahujan Samaj Party 6,831 0.50%
7 Bhagwan Sahay Independent 3,555 0.30%
8 Ajaypal Independent 3,355 0.30%
9 Vikas Kumar Independent 2,319 0.20%
10 Shivbhagwan Sardiwal Dalit Soshit Pichhara Varg Adhikar Dal 1,862 0.10%
11 Bansilal Kataria Independent 1,462 0.10%
12 Ankur Sharma Independent 805 0.10%
